  • I am thinking of getting a Toshiba laptop, either the Satellite U400-14B or the Satellite A300-1J1 but can't decide which one. I can't see why the U400 is more expensive when it has a smaller screen and doesn't have the Kardon speakers. It is a kg lighter though. Any thoughts / comments?

    U400-14B Spec:-

    Operating system
    Genuine Windows® Vista® Home Premium Edition
    Technology
    Intel® Centrino® Processor Technology featuring Intel® Core 2 Duo Processor T5750, Intel® Wireless WiFi Link 4965AGN network connection and Intel® GM965 Express chipset | clock speed : 2.0 GHz | front side bus : 667 MHz | 2nd level cache : 2 MB System memory
    3,072 (2,048 + 1,024) MB | maximum expandability : 4,096 MB | technology : DDR2 RAM (667 MHz) Hard disk
    320 GB DVD Super Multi drive (Double Layer)
    Display
    13.3 " | Toshiba TruBrite® WXGA TFT High Brightness display Graphics adapter
    Intel® | Intel® GMA X3100 Battery
    maximum life : currently no official Windows Vista® battery benchmark result available Physical dimensions
    weight : starting at 1.9 kg | W x D x H : 314 x 229 x 27.5 (front) / 35.0 (rear) mm Wireless communication
    Wireless Technology : Wireless LAN (802.11a/b/g/Draft-N) | Wireless Technology : Bluetooth® Warranty
    1-year international warranty. Upgrade your standard warranty with Toshiba warranty extension, uplift and all-risks insurance packs. Toshiba EasyMedia
    Integrated Bridge Media Adapter | McAfee® Internet Security Suite - Toshiba Edition | Google Software (Google Toolbar for Internet Explorer, Google Desktop, Picasa, Google Earth) | USB Sleep'n Charge | Toshiba Face Recognition | HDMI-CEC | S/PDIF | Internal HD 720p support | Dolby® Sound Room™ | Toshiba ConfigFree™ | Bluetooth® 2.1 with EDR | Diversity Antenna | Built-in camera & microphone | Wireless LAN (802.11a/b/g/ Draft-N) | Easy Keys | Toshiba Flash Cards | Smart Display Support Special features
    SM BIOS compliant | integrated 1.3 Megapixels Web Camera for Video over IP | Multimedia Bar with 6 feather-touch Easy Keys (on/off function of white LED illuminated Touch Pad, Satellite logo and Easy Keys plus Rewind, Play, Stop, Forward, CD/DVD launcher) | Enhanced Intel® SpeedStep® Technology | integrated microphone for Voice over IP | HD Audio support
    A300-1J1 Spec:-

    Operating system
    Genuine Windows Vista® Home Premium Edition (pre-installed, Toshiba-HDD recovery)
    Technology
    Intel® Centrino® Processor Technology featuring Intel® Core 2 Duo Processor T5750, Intel® PRO/Wireless 3945ABG network connection and Intel® GM965 Express chipset | clock speed : 2.0 GHz | front side bus : 667 MHz | 2nd level cache : 2 MB System memory
    3,072 (2,048 + 1,024) MB | maximum expandability : 4,096 MB | technology : DDR2 RAM (667 MHz) Hard disk
    250 GB DVD Super Multi drive (Double Layer)
    Display
    15.4 " | Toshiba TruBrite® WXGA TFT High Brightness display Graphics adapter
    Intel® | Intel® GMA X3100 Battery
    maximum life : up to 2h45min (Mobile Mark™ 2007) Physical dimensions
    weight : starting at 2.78 kg | W x D x H : 362 x 267 x 34.5 (front) / 38.5 (rear) mm Wireless communication
    Wireless Technology : Wireless LAN (802.11a/b/g) Warranty
    1-year international warranty. Upgrade your standard warranty with Toshiba warranty extension, uplift and all-risks insurance packs. Toshiba EasyMedia
    Dolby® Sound Room™ | Google Software (Google Toolbar for Internet Explorer, Google Desktop, Picasa, Google Earth) | USB Sleep'n Charge | Toshiba Face Recognition | Smart Display Support | Toshiba Flash Cards | S/PDIF | Internal HD 720p support | Harman Kardon® Stereo Speakers | McAfee® Internet Security Suite - Toshiba Edition | Toshiba ConfigFree™ | Integrated Bridge Media Adapter | Diversity Antenna | Built-in camera & microphone | Easy Keys Special features
    SM BIOS compliant | integrated 1.3 Megapixels Web Camera for Video over IP | Multimedia Bar with 6 feather-touch Easy Keys (on/off function of white LED illuminated Touch Pad, Satellite logo and Easy Keys plus Rewind, Play, Stop, Forward, CD/DVD launcher) | Enhanced Intel® SpeedStep® Technology | integrated microphone for Voice over IP | HD Audio support
